Objective
By the end of this lesson, you will be able to apply statistical concepts to analyze data related to Nuzlocking.
Materials and Prep
- Pencil and paper
- Calculator (optional)
- Basic understanding of Nuzlocking rules and gameplay
Activities
-
Collect Data: Play multiple Nuzlocke runs and record the number of Pokémon caught, the number of Pokémon fainted, and the number of Pokémon released in each run.
-
Organize Data: Create a table to organize the collected data, with columns for each run and rows for the different categories (caught, fainted, released).
-
Analyze Data: Calculate the mean (average), median, and mode for each category in the data set. Write down your findings.
-
Create Graphs: Using the data, create appropriate graphs such as bar graphs or line graphs to visually represent the information. Label the axes and provide a title for each graph.
-
Interpret Results: Analyze the graphs to identify any patterns or trends in the data. Write a short summary explaining the significance of your findings.
